Lowering thick plants is a important aspect of landscape management, helping to bring back order, improve visual appeals,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can restrict air flow, decrease sunlight penetration, and produce opportunities for bugs and illness. Pruning and thinning are the primary approaches for managing thick or unruly plant life, enabling plants to grow while preserving a controlled look. The procedure includes selectively removing excess branches, stems, and foliage, constantly thinking about the natural growth habit of each types. Timing is necessary; some plants respond best to pruning during dormancy, while flowering ranges might require post-bloom trimming to maintain blooms. Appropriate technique ensures cuts are tidy and positioned to encourage healthy new growth. In addition to boosting plant health, reducing overgrowth enhances ease of access and exposure in the landscape Paths, driveways, and outside home end up being much safer and more inviting. Long-lasting maintenance plans prevent future overgrowth, ensuring a well balanced and unified landscape.
